Higher US refinery rates offset surprise crude build

Oil futures prices climbed by 2% on Thursday. The consistent improvement in US factory activity compensated for the surprise build-up in crude and diesel inventories. On the other hand, some in the market worry that China’s new Hong Kong security law could cause trade sanctions. Brent crude July futures climbed 55 cents, or 1.6%, to …

Russia prepares pump oil after the OPEC deal expires

Once the global agreement on the production cuts expires in 2022, the Russian government plans on drilling idle oil wells to prepare for the restoration of oil output. The Russian government has published the statement on its approval of the program on Tuesday.  At the beginning of April, the Organization of the Petroleum Exporting Countries …

Russia – the world’s largest producer of palladium in 2019

At the end of 2019, the palladium market experienced a drop in supply by 950,000 ounces (29.54 Mt). Throughout the year, the metal’s price had been on the rise, until it reached a historical maximum.   Besides, the demand for palladium has been historically high in the automotive sector. Gold surged to $ 1,761, the highest level since 2012

Concerns about tense relations between America and China and weak data from America’s economy boosted appetite for investing in the gold market. The price of the yellow metal yesterday settled at its highest level since October 2012. Gold rose 1.04 percent to $ 1,761.87 an ounce. Gold for delivery in June increased by 0.89 percent …
